In a thrilling IPL 2025 encounter, Royal Challengers Bengaluru (RCB) set a formidable target of 197 runs against Chennai Super Kings (CSK). Phil Salt provided a brisk start with a 30-run knock, while captain Rajat Patidar anchored the innings with a 30-ball fifty. Tim David's late onslaught, including three consecutive sixes off Sam Curran, propelled RCB to their imposing total. CSK's bowling saw spinner Noor Ahmad shine with a three-wicket haul, earning him the purple cap as the tournament's leading wicket-taker. Pacer Matheesha Pathirana also made a notable impact, dismissing the dangerous Patidar and Krunal Pandya in quick succession. (PC: The Financial Express & Cric Tracker)
